Meaning & Definition of word "Avian"

Avian

/ˈeɪ.vi.ən/

adjective:

  • 1. Of or relating to birds.
    • Example: The avian species in this region are known for their vibrant colors and unique songs.
  • 2. Characteristic of birds.
    • Example: The avian behavior observed during the mating season was fascinating to the researchers.
  • 3. Relating to or characteristic of the class Aves.
    • Example: The avian flu outbreak raised concerns throughout the country regarding poultry health.

Etymology

From Latin 'avis' meaning 'bird'.

Common Phrases and Expressions

avian flu:

A type of influenza virus that spreads among birds and can infect humans.

avian population:

The number of birds within a specific area or ecosystem.

avian species:

Different kinds of birds categorized under specific classifications.
